What’s iPhone X

First of all, if you have been calling the Apple flagship iPhone ‘ex’ stop doing it right now. It is iPhone ‘ten’ and not ‘ex’. But, if ‘ex’ sounds cool to you, no one will stop you from saying that.

Well, iPhone X is supposed to be the smartphone that breaks all stereotypes. The new 5.8 inches big OLED screen is too large and simply unmatched. According to Apple, this screen uses a completely new design technology and makes the colors pop.

But, that’s not the only thing X is making ripples for. It is the first ever smartphone in the iPhone series to do away with the Home Button. This means that it is all screen on the front covered by a thin (and almost non-existent) bezel around the edges. And, it uses the Face ID technology to unlock.

Display

When it comes to display, iPhone X is a clear winner here.

First of all, it features a larger, 5.8 inch screen as opposed to 4.7 and 5.5 for 8 and 8 Plus respectively. X also uses a superior technology with Super Retina HD Display. The other two iPhones feature Retina HD Display only (without ‘Super’).

iPhone X offers a better resolution as well – 2436/1125 pixel at 458 ppi. iPhone 8 and 8 Plus offer the resolution of 1334/750 (326 ppi) and 1920/1080 (401ppi).

X also has an exceptionally better contrast ratio as well at 1,000,000:1. iPhone 8 and 8 Plus offer the contrast ratio of 1400:1 and 1300:1 respectively.

Processor and RAM

All three iPhones run on the same processor. They use the latest technology A11 Bionic processor built on the 64-bit architecture. The processor features Neural Engine for faster processing. The chip also has an embedded motion co-processor named M11.

iPhone X has higher capacity RAM of 3GB. The other two models, on the other hand, feature 2 gigs RAM.

Camera

iPhone X and 8 Plus feature the same 12MP camera capable of capturing wide-angle and telphoto images. Both offer the aperture range of f/2.8 to f/1.8. The camera offers limited optical zoom. It also has the digital zoom of up to 10x. Portrait mode is also available in the camera.

iPhone 8 camera offers 12MP resolution capacity. However, it does not have the telephoto capacity. It also has fixed aperture at f/1.8. Optical zoom is absent and digital zoom goes up to 5X only.

Differences end here. The cameras on all three models offer optical image stabilization, noise reduction, exposure control, face and body detection, burst mode, photo geo-tagging, and timer mode.

Video Recording

Apple has taken mobile video recording to a complete new level with these new releases. You can now record 4K quality videos at the fps rate of 24, 30 and 60. For 1080p video recording, 30 and 60 fps options are available. If you record the video in 720p HD, 30 fps is the only option.

 

All three models offer optical image stabilization and optical zoom during video recording. iPhone 8 and X also offer digital zoom up to 6X. You can also create time laps videos. The cameras also support slo-mo recording.

The cameras record the videos in the H.264 and HEVC formats. All in all, the new models offer video recording quality that comes quite close to some DSLR cameras.

Finish and Design

iPhone X will be available in 2 color variants – Space Gray and Silver. Besides Space Gray and Silver, iPhone 8 and 8 Plus are also available in Gold finish.

These iPhones are dust resistant and keep the shine for longer duration. They have also been designed to be splash and water resistant. However, please remember that they are water resistant only up to one meter and for no more than 30 minutes.

The devices have been IP67 certified as well.

Battery and Power

According to Apple, iPhone X offers improved battery that lasts longer than iPhone 7 by up to 2 hours. What’s more incredible is that the company has finally introduced wireless charging with X. You don’t have to plug iPhone X into the socket on the wall for charging. It features and inductive pad on which you lay your iPhone X in order to charge it. This iPhone can be charged with Qi inductive pads that are already in the market. That said, you can still charge this phone using a power adapter that can be plugged into the wall socket.

All the three models feature a lithium-ion battery that is built into the device. iPhone X and 8 Plus offer the wireless talk time of up to 21 hours while iPhone 8 only goes as far as 14 hours. Internet use is more or less the same at around 12 hours.

These phones are also fast charge capable allowing 50% charge in nearly 30 minutes. That’s pretty cool.

PRICING AND AVAILABILITY

We have learned quite a deal about these iPhones in this article. There is a good chance you may have already made up your mind to buy one of these spectacular devices. You are probably now wondering how to go about buying it. So, here is a quick look at pricing and availability.

The latest iPhones are not going to be cheap by any means. The 64GB variant of iPhone X is going to cost you $999 and the 256GB version is priced at $1,149. So, the incredible specs come at an incredible price. You can pre-order iPhone X starting from October 27, 2017. Apple will start shipping the phone from November 3, 2017.

The starting price of iPhone 8 and iPhone 8 Plus for 64GB variant is $699 and $799 respectively. Price for 256 GB model hasn’t yet been released.

Pre-orders for iPhone 8 and 8 Plus will start from September 15. The shipping will begin from September 22.
